Was Warren Buffett wrong on taxes?

Amidst the financial crisis, the richest man in the world recently stated that the government should raise taxes for the rich... pointing out that he's paying the lowest rate that he's ever paid in his life.

This comes at a time when Americans are just downright scared about the market. So naturally, any advice or wisdom coming from Warren Buffett is not taken with a grain of salt.

And with the Presidential election now less than one week away -- and the U.S. economic situation rising to the forefront of issues -- Buffett's opinions can certainly be used as propoganda to steer voters to one political party or another.

The question is, was Warren Buffett wrong about his comment on taxes?
